…Cross River Governor Bassey Otu to lead committee

Oredola Adeola

The National Economic Council (NEC) has set up a National Electrification Committee, chaired by Cross River State Governor Bassey Otu, to end national grid collapses and enhance power supply through the implementation of Nigeria’s National Electrification Strategy.

Vice President Kashim Shettima, who also serves as NEC Chairman, announced the decision during the Council’s 146th meeting held on Thursday at the Presidential Villa in Abuja.

According to Shettima, the committee will focus on addressing critical challenges in the power sector while fostering deeper engagement with states under the Electricity Reform Act 2023 and the National Electrification Strategy and Implementation Plan.

Highlighting the importance of electricity as a driver of economic growth, Shettima emphasized that access to energy is a fundamental right, not a privilege.

“The formation of this committee is one of the key outcomes of today’s meeting,” he stated, adding that increasing access to electricity through private-sector-driven renewable energy initiatives is essential for sustainable development.
